千家信息网

CSS中如何使用flex-basis属性来设置Flexbox边框宽度

发表于:2025-01-19 作者:千家信息网编辑
千家信息网最后更新 2025年01月19日,这篇文章主要介绍CSS中如何使用flex-basis属性来设置Flexbox边框宽度,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!要指定Flexbox边框宽度要使用的属性是fl
千家信息网最后更新 2025年01月19日CSS中如何使用flex-basis属性来设置Flexbox边框宽度

这篇文章主要介绍CSS中如何使用flex-basis属性来设置Flexbox边框宽度,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!

  要指定Flexbox边框宽度要使用的属性是flex-basis。

  我们来看具体的代码

  flex-basis.css

  .container{

  display:flex;

  }

  .frameA{

  border:1pxsolid#e9006b;

  flex-basis:64px;

  }

  .frameB{

  border:1pxsolid#ff6a00;

  flex-basis:128px;

  }

  .frameC{

  border:1pxsolid#d0b106;

  flex-basis:194px;

  }

  .frameD{

  border:1pxsolid#4aae20;

  flex-basis:256px;

  }

  .frameE{

  border:1pxsolid#01b9b3;

  flex-basis:320px;

  }

  flex-basis.html

  

  

  

  

  

  

  

  

  

  第一个内容
php中文网
php中文网

  第二个内容
php中文网

  第三个内容
php中文网
php中文网

  第四个内容
php中文网
php中文网

  第五个内容
php中文网
php中文网

  

  

  

  说明:将flex-basis属性设置为flexbox边框宽度的基本值。在该示例中,从左帧开始依次设置64像素,128像素,194像素,256像素,320像素的值。

  效果如下:

  使用Web浏览器显示上述HTML文件。显示如下所示的页面。如果Web浏览器的窗口宽度大于框架的宽度,则会显示指定框架的大小。在下图中,64px从左至右,128px,194px,256px,你可以看到320px的宽度的边框。

  360截图20181108165606631.jpg

  即使窗口的宽度变窄,如果宽度大于框架宽度,框架的宽度也不会改变。

  360截图20181108173422254.jpg

  如果窗口宽度变得窄于框架的总宽度,则框架的宽度会缩小。

  360截图20181108173459142.jpg

  由于我们没有为flex-shrink属性设置值,因此每帧的帧宽将以相同的比率缩小。要更改每帧的帧缩小程度,请设置flex-shrink属性。有关flex-shrink属性行为的详细信息,请阅读此篇文章。

  360截图20181108173546213.jpg

  我们进一步缩小窗口宽度。即使缩小窗口,您也可以看到框架宽度的比例与窗口宽度的宽度相同。

  补充:在窗口宽度满显示框的情况下

  在上面的示例中,如果窗口宽度较宽,则会在右侧创建边距。您可能希望显示框架以填充窗口宽度。

  如果将窗口的宽度全部利用并显示框架的话,会在框的Cs中设置flex-grow属性。有关flex-grow属性的更多信息请看这篇文章。

  在以下的代码中,因为在最右边的frameD设定了flex-grow属性,所以窗口宽度大的情况下,最右边的框的横幅在伸展窗口的宽度满满地被显示。

  flex-basis.css

  .container{

  display:flex;

  }

  .frameA{

  border:1pxsolid#e9006b;

  flex-basis:64px;

  }

  .frameB{

  border:1pxsolid#ff6a00;

  flex-basis:128px;

  }

  .frameC{

  border:1pxsolid#d0b106;

  flex-basis:194px;

  }

  .frameD{

  border:1pxsolid#4aae20;

  flex-basis:256px;

  }

  .frameE{

  border:1pxsolid#01b9b3;

  flex-basis:320px;

  flex-grow:1;

  }

  flex-basis2.html

  

  

  

  

  

  

  

  

  

  第一个内容
php中文网
php中文网

  第二个内容
php中文网

  第三个内容
php中文网
php中文网

  第四个内容
php中文网
php中文网

  第五个内容
php中文网
php中文网

  

  

  

  

以上是"CSS中如何使用flex-basis属性来设置Flexbox边框宽度"这篇文章的所有内容,感谢各位的阅读!希望分享的内容对大家有帮助,更多相关知识,欢迎关注行业资讯频道!

很赞哦!
宽度 中文网 中文 内容 属性 框架 边框 像素 截图 篇文章 相同 三个 代码 信息 右边 情况 更多 浏览器 示例 有关 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 网络安全中学生注意什么 软件开发时期包含概要设计 昆山提供网络技术哪家好 k8s 数据库自动扩容 宜宾智慧教育平台软件开发商 家用网络安全培训 哪个大学有eikon数据库 医学和软件开发哪个好 数据库 覆盖数据 软件开发上市公司营收排名 计算机网络安全微盘下载 极通登录安全服务器 服务器可以开流量吗 网络安全风险假热点 金蝶旗舰版还原数据库实体 江西省剑信网络技术有限公司 企业中网络技术员心得体会 陈震软件开发 网络安全馆可以放什么展品 青岛智能软件开发流程 软件开发时期包含概要设计 服务器信息安全大数据区块链 上海数据库外泌体服务 大学生网络安全意识可行性 软件开发的领域分析 新一代网络安全股 网络技术属于aid技术吗 数据库并运算差运算交运算 我的世界炸服务器怎么炸 数据库包括哪些功能
0